macro_rules! def_test_codecs {
    (
        sentinel: [ $( $sentinel:literal, )+ ],
        max_len: [ $( $max_len:literal, )+ ],
    ) => {
        def_test_codecs! {
            @step
            [ ]
            [ $( $sentinel )+ ]
            [ $( $max_len )+ ]
        }
    };
    (
        @step
        [ $( ($pair_sentinel:literal, $pair_max_len:literal) )* ]
        [ $sentinel0:literal $( $sentinel:literal )* ]
        [ $( $max_len:literal )+ ]
    ) => {
        def_test_codecs! {
            @step
            [
                $( ($pair_sentinel, $pair_max_len) )*
                $( ($sentinel0, $max_len) )+
            ]
            [ $( $sentinel )* ]
            [ $( $max_len )+ ]
        }
    };
    (
        @step
        [ $( ($sentinel:literal, $max_len:literal) )+ ]
        [ ]
        [ $( $_:literal )+ ]
    ) => {
        def_test_codecs! {
            @final
            $( ($sentinel, $max_len) )+
        }
    };
    (
        @final
        $(
            ($sentinel:literal, $max_len:literal)
        )+
    ) => { paste::paste! {
        #[allow(non_camel_case_types, dead_code)]
        pub enum TestEncoder {
            $(
                [<X_ $sentinel _ $max_len>](crate::Encoder<$sentinel, $max_len>),
            )+
        }

        #[allow(non_camel_case_types, dead_code)]
        pub enum TestDecoder {
            $(
                [<X_ $sentinel _ $max_len>](crate::Decoder<$sentinel, $max_len>),
            )+
        }

        impl TestEncoder {
            pub fn new(sentinel: u8, max_len: usize) -> Self {
                match (sentinel, max_len) {
                    $(
                        ($sentinel, $max_len)
                        => Self::[<X_ $sentinel _ $max_len>](crate::Encoder::new()),
                    )+
                    _ => panic!("not supported: sentinel={sentinel} max_len={max_len}")
                }
            }

            pub fn sentinel(&self) -> u8 {
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=> $sentinel,
                    )+
                }
            }

            pub fn max_len(&self) -> usize {
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=> $max_len,
                    )+
                }
            }

            pub fn iter() -> impl Iterator<Item=Self> {
                [
                    $( ($sentinel, $max_len), )+
                ].into_iter().map(|(sentinel, max_len)| Self::new(sentinel, max_len))
            }

            pub fn encode_len(&self, len: u8) -> u8 {
                let len = usize::from(len);
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=> crate::encode_len::<$sentinel>(len),
                    )+
                }
            }
        }

        impl TestDecoder {
            pub fn new(sentinel: u8, max_len: usize) -> Self {
                match (sentinel, max_len) {
                    $(
                        ($sentinel, $max_len)
                        => Self::[<X_ $sentinel _ $max_len>](crate::Decoder::new()),
                    )+
                    _ => panic!("not supported: sentinel={sentinel} max_len={max_len}")
                }
            }

            pub fn sentinel(&self) -> u8 {
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=> $sentinel,
                    )+
                }
            }

            pub fn max_len(&self) -> usize {
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=> $max_len,
                    )+
                }
            }

            pub fn iter() -> impl Iterator<Item=Self> {
                [
                    $( ($sentinel, $max_len), )+
                ].into_iter().map(|(sentinel, max_len)| Self::new(sentinel, max_len))
            }

            pub fn encode_len(&self, len: u8) -> u8 {
                let len = usize::from(len);
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=> crate::encode_len::<$sentinel>(len),
                    )+
                }
            }

            pub fn decode_len(&self, code: u8) -> Option<u8> {
                let len = match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](_) => crate::decode_len::<$sentinel>(code),
                    )+
                };
                len.map(|len| u8::try_from(len).unwrap())
            }

            pub fn non_sentinel(&self) -> u8 {
                if self.sentinel() == 0 {
                    1
                } else {
                    0
                }
            }
        }

        impl tokio_util::codec::Encoder<&[u8]> for TestEncoder {
            type Error = std::io::Error;

            fn encode(
                &mut self,
                item: &[u8],
                dst: &mut bytes::BytesMut,
            ) -> Result<(), Self::Error> {
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](inner)
                        => inner.encode(item, dst),
                    )+
                }
            }
        }

        impl tokio_util::codec::Decoder for TestDecoder {
            type Item = bytes::BytesMut;
            type Error = crate::DecodeError;

            fn decode(
                &mut self,
                src: &mut bytes::BytesMut,
            ) -> Result<Option<bytes::BytesMut>, Self::Error> {
                match self {
                    $(
                        Self::[<X_ $sentinel _ $max_len>](inner)
                        => inner.decode(src),
                    )+
                }
            }
        }

        pub fn codecs() -> impl Iterator<Item=(TestEncoder, TestDecoder)> {
            TestEncoder::iter()
                .zip(TestDecoder::iter())
                .inspect(|(encoder, decoder)| {
                    assert_eq!(encoder.sentinel(), decoder.sentinel());
                    assert_eq!(encoder.max_len(), decoder.max_len());
                })
        }
    }}
}
